Recycling of Lithium-Ion Batteries
The recycling of lithium-ion batteries is of great significance as the demand for these batteries continues to grow in various applications such as electric vehicles, portable electronics, and energy storage systems. Recycling lithium-ion batteries not only helps to reduce waste but also conserves valuable resources and reduces the environmental impact.
One of the main challenges in recycling lithium-ion batteries is the complexity of their structure. These batteries consist of multiple components, including electrodes, electrolytes, separators, and casings. Each component requires different processing methods to recover the valuable materials.
For example, the cathode material in lithium-ion batteries often contains valuable metals such as cobalt, nickel, and manganese. These metals can be recovered through hydrometallurgical processes, which involve dissolving the battery components in chemical solutions and then separating and purifying the metals. The anode material, typically graphite, can also be recycled and reused in new battery production.
Another important aspect of lithium-ion battery recycling is the safety issue. Lithium-ion batteries can pose a fire hazard if not handled properly during the recycling process. Therefore, specialized recycling facilities are needed to ensure safe handling and processing of these batteries.
In addition to recovering valuable materials, recycling lithium-ion batteries can also help to reduce the environmental impact of battery production. By recycling and reusing materials, less mining and extraction of new resources are required, which can reduce energy consumption and greenhouse gas emissions.
For instance, the recycling of one ton of lithium-ion batteries can save significant amounts of energy and resources compared to the production of new batteries from raw materials. This not only benefits the environment but also makes economic sense as the cost of recycling can be lower than the cost of mining and processing new materials.
the recycling of lithium-ion batteries is an important step towards a more sustainable future. By developing efficient recycling technologies and establishing proper recycling infrastructure, we can ensure the responsible management of these batteries and reduce their environmental impact.
